Don’t take decision unilaterally: Cab Sec to Ministries

Date:

New Delhi, Aug 31 (PTI) All central government ministrieshave been asked not to take policy decision unilaterally andcarry out inter-ministerial consultations. The move come after it was noticed recently that onissues related to macroeconomics, trade and commerce, theMinistry of Agriculture and Farmers Welfare was not consultedeven though the matter or commodity relates to the agriculturesector. The Cabinet Secretariat has earlier advised all thedepartments to circulate the proposals for consideration ofCabinet or Cabinet Committees to all the ministries concerned,whose business is likely to be impacted by the proposal. "In this context, it has been observed that in somecases, on issues related to macroeconomics, trade andcommerce, sometimes the Ministry of Agriculture andFarmers Welfare is not consulted even though the matter orcommodity relates to the agriculture sector. "Accordingly, it may be ensured that the Ministry ofAgriculture and Farmers Welfare is invariably consulted in allmatters related to the agriculture sector," the Secretariatsaid in an order issued to secretaries of all centralgovernment departments seeking "strict compliance". It said that existing rules provide that when the subjectof a case concerns more than one department, no decision betaken or order issued until all such departments haveconcurred, or failing such concurrence, a decision thereon hasbeen taken by the Cabinet or by an appropriate authority underit.
